Frank Lampard rang the changes last night – and watched Chelsea storm back into the top four. Lamps, who axed four of the side that crashed at West Ham in midweek, was rewarded with a vital 3-0 home win against Watford.
That was enough for the Blues to reclaim fourth spot from Manchester United, who had earlier leapt above them in the Champions League race having hammered Bournemouth.
